SONOMA COUNTY COURT
Sonoma County Court is a public school that is part of the Sonoma County Office of Education school district, located in Santa Rosa, CA with about 49 students offering grade levels from Kindergarten to 12th Grade. With about 4 teachers, Sonoma County Court has a student/teacher ratio of about 12: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. The address you provided—**5340 Skylane Blvd, Santa Rosa, CA 95403**—is not a traditional K-12 school site, but rather the administrative headquarters for the **Sonoma County Office of Education (SCOE)**. SCOE serves as a regional educational agency that provides support, leadership, and resources to the 40 school districts and over 170,000 residents across Sonoma County. Their primary mission is to promote student success and school improvement by coordinating countywide educational initiatives, providing specialized teacher training, and managing fiscal oversight for local districts.
In addition to its administrative role, the Skylane Boulevard location serves as a hub for various specialized educational programs. SCOE operates programs for students with special needs, alternative education for at-risk youth, and career technical education (CTE) pathways. Through this office, the county coordinates essential services such as credentialing, foster youth support, and digital learning initiatives, acting as the bridge between the California Department of Education and the local school systems within Sonoma County.
